Next Anime Ltd CE to go Out of Print Revealed: Persona 3 the Movie #2

A new update on the current stock status of Anime Limited Collector’s Edition items for those who need it.

A while back we mentioned that select Anime Limited titles will soon be going out of print as they are special editions with a very limited print run (around 1000 for a majority, Your Name has 2000 as an exception) – the good news is that those titles are still in stock so they haven’t sold out just yet.

But today they have confirmed that another title has been checked and will be next in line for the ‘Soon to be Out of Print’ section. Basically what this means is that once the edition has sold out on their online store, there won’t be any more reprints or stock. Other retailers may still have some left but that will be it, however you may be lucky at conventions.

The next title to receive this stock alert is Persona 3 the Movie -#2 Midsummer Knight’s Dream-, released in the UK on 3rd April 2017 (approximately around 7 months ago). The set goes for SRP £34.99 and contains the film on both Blu-ray and DVD in special packaging with artwork and translated booklet from the Japanese Blu-ray release. The discs are region locked to B & 2 and are only in Japanese with English subtitles. A standard edition Blu-ray will follow later down the line.

“I wish it would stay like this every day…” Following his transfer to Gekkoukan Private Academy, Makoto Yuki is suddenly attacked by a strange monster called Shadows and is awakened to a power which allowed him to summon a Persona.

Seeing Makoto’s potential, the members of the Specialised Extracurricular Execution Squad approach him to join them in their battle against these creatures. Makoto, initially feeling detached from the situation accepts their invitation indifferently, but as he learned more about the “Dark Hour,” and engaged in many harsh battles, he began feeling a strong bond with his teammates.

And so the season turned from spring to summer… the battle was far from over for the SEES team, now joined by a new member, but they all felt a sense of fulfilment even as they faced these abnormal circumstances.

The wheels of fate began to turn… as they were about to learn of the new trials they must face.
